What was the main goal of the Military Reconstruction Act?
docker41 [41]
The U.S. Congress, under the control of the Radical Republicans, passed the Military Reconstruction Act of 1867 on March 7, in spite of President Johnson's veto. This act sought to rebuild the governments of the southern states using the governments of the northern states as examples. It was also implemented to ensure that the civil rights of the free blacks in the South by requiring the states in the South to include the rights of free blacks in their constitutions!!:)

In the text, the author describes how Rome’s rostra were used to address the public. How do people go about addressing the publi
kondor19780726 [428]

Answer:

One stands in front of a Rostrum and one stands upon the Rostra. ... During the late Republic the rostra was used as a place to display the heads of defeated political enemies. Gaius Marius and consul Lucius Cornelius Cinna captured Rome in 87 BC and placed the head of the defeated consul, Gnaeus Octavius, on the Rostra.

What was the foreign policy that America followed at the beginning of World War I? What
Brums [2.3K]

Answer:

America followed a neutral policy and was convinced that United States must stay away from the internal conflicts of Europe.

However, this stance weakened the European nations such as United Kingdom, France, Belgium agains the central powers. Without proper military and geopolitical support from the USA, the allies found it difficult to defeat the Germans, Austrians and the ottomans.
